Interesting facts
1

The park was established in the 1970s to preserve the heritage of the Australian timber industry.

2

The village is constructed primarily of local hardwoods native to the mid-north coast of New South Wales.

3

The steam train on-site is a reconstructed locomotive that utilizes vintage boilers and carriages.

4

Bullock teams were historically used in this region to haul heavy logs through dense rainforest before mechanized transport was available.

5

The sawmill display demonstrates the progression of circular saw and band saw technology used in regional milling throughout the 1880s.

Overview

Timbertown is a living history museum in Wauchope, New South Wales, that recreates an Australian timber-getting village from the late 19th century. The site features original and reconstructed heritage buildings set within a forested environment along the Oxley Highway. Visitors can observe traditional steam-powered machinery and historical woodworking techniques performed by staff in period-appropriate attire. The attraction includes a functioning narrow-gauge steam train that operates on a track circling the village grounds. It serves as an educational center for regional history, focusing on the logging industry that shaped the local area's economy. The experience incorporates demonstrations of bullock team logging, wood splitting, and sawmilling using vintage equipment. The site maintains a connection to the Hastings Valley's pioneering past through its architecture and collection of period artifacts.

Insider tips

Wear sturdy walking shoes as the village paths are unpaved and can be uneven.

Check the daily demonstration schedule upon entry to ensure you catch the bullock team and sawmill performances.

Bring sun protection and insect repellent, as much of the site is outdoors and located in a timbered environment.

What to avoid

Avoid arriving late in the day, as many live demonstrations and train rides conclude mid-afternoon.
